#a6cc1c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#a6cc1c is composed of 65.1% red, 80% green and 11%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 18.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 86.3% yellow and 20% black. It has a hue angle of 73 degrees, a saturation of 75.9% and a lightness of 45.5%. #a6cc1c color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ff38 with #4d9900. Closest websafe color is: #99cc33.

#a6cc1c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#a6cc1c has RGB values of R:166, G:204, B:28 and CMYK values of C:0.19, M:0, Y:0.86, K:0.2. Its decimal value is 10931228.
